Arsenal have moved quickly to list Bournemouth winger Eli Kroupi Junior as a transfer target after his late‑stage strike helped the Gunners edge Manchester City and seal the Premier League title. His pace and composure impress scouts, prompting north London scouts to monitor his contract situation at Dean Court.

Rewarding manager Mikel Arteta with a new contract tops Arsenal’s off‑season agenda, a deal that would place him among football’s highest‑paid coaches. Alongside the salary boost, the club is earmarking a sizeable transfer war chest for the summer, with interest already flagged on PSG forward Bradley Barcola. Barcola’s versatility adds depth to the attack.

The Gunners’ summer strategy now centres on converting interest into signings, with Kroupi expected to command a fee that reflects his title‑winning contribution. Kroupi could become a regular starter. Other Premier League giants are also active – Manchester City pursue Elliot Anderson, while Manchester United eye Shea Charles amid Southampton’s controversy. Arsenal’s intent signals a determined push to reinforce the squad ahead of the new campaign.
